Property Overview
3108-3116 Troost Ave.
This historic gem is fully renovated and ready for Tenant Finish. The Baker Shoe Building was built in 1920 and at one time housed Baker’s Shoes.
The two-story structure offers loading dock accessibility and is currently configured with five ground-floor storefronts and office space on the second floor. The exterior renovations included new storefronts, new roof, new electrical (5 meters), new windows, updated facade, new retaining wall, and a new parking lot (40 spaces).
